Output 687e6072786b7296f9bef5eece2a943bae85cbf8603bd6ad74b3076a9e958c41:569

value
706623
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 34a8966fdac8939b1c5f915d18ec154cb47ce5d9 OP_EQUALVERIFY OP_CHECKSIG
address
15oS6ehoVmHwCSAMeJbBbaEpXP6zspVxhy
transaction
687e6072786b7296f9bef5eece2a943bae85cbf8603bd6ad74b3076a9e958c41
spent
true